Sales and Leadership Trainee – University/College Graduates in Edmonton | $55k+/annually (2025-11-12)

Job Title: Sales and Leadership Trainee – University/College Graduates
Location: Thunder Bay to Victoria Island (Relocation Required Within Western Canada)
Compensation: Starting at $55,000/year + Benefits + Pension + Long-Term Earning Potential
Start Date: Ongoing – Accepting New Grads
Type: Full-Time, Permanent

Kickstart Your Career with a National Industry Leader

Are you a recent university, college, or Red Seal graduate with a passion for leadership and a strong entrepreneurial spirit? Do you have a big personality, thrive in fast-paced environments, and want to learn every aspect of running a successful business?

IS2 Workforce Solutions is seeking ambitious, driven individuals for a Sales and Leadership Trainee Program with one of our top clients — a well-established Canadian leader in wholesale distribution. This unique opportunity offers structured mentorship, comprehensive training, and the potential to manage your own profit centre within Western Canada.

What You’ll Do – A 4-Year Rotational Program

Year 1

  • 6 months: Learn the business from the ground up in warehouse operations
  • 6 months: Transition into counter sales and customer service

Year 2

  • Step into inside sales: cold calling, quoting, and early-stage account management

Years 3 & 4

  • Move into outside sales and operations
  • Begin developing leadership skills and managing business operations
  • Build your own client base and contribute to branch profitability

You will relocate each year to a different location within the Thunder Bay to Victoria Island region (excluding Saskatoon)
Occasional travel to the USA for training – a valid passport is required
If needed, your first year can begin in Edmonton

Who You Are

  • A university or college graduate, or a Red Seal tradesperson
  • No direct experience required – part-time work during school (e.g., retail or fast food) is a strong asset
  • Energetic, outgoing, and eager to learn
  • Comfortable with change and relocation
  • A confident communicator with natural leadership potential
  • Must be a Canadian citizen or permanent resident (no work visas)
  • Ready to commit to long-term career development and growth

Please note: Engineers or experienced sales professionals are not the ideal fit unless they demonstrate outstanding energy, adaptability, and a strong entrepreneurial mindset
